- It is the Government?s intent to issue a Indefinite Quantity, Firm Fixed Price requirement for NSN:8475-01-333-9269, Mask and Hood Assembly (MBU 19/P), in accordance with Design Control Reference 210-20009; Item no.38, Part no. 210-20009-04; Hood Assembly. The solicitation will be issued on an Unrestricted Basis with a Base Year minimum quantity of 500/ea and maximum quantity of 950/ea. There will be two one-year mandatory term options with a minimum quantity of 450/ea. and a maximum quantity of 600/ea. Two deliveries starting 180 days after date of award to New Cumberland Pa. and Tracy Ca. are required. The solicitation will utilize Best Value Source Selection procedures. Offerors will be required to submit a technical proposal consisting of Past Performance, Socioeconomic Program Support, DLA Mentoring Business Agreement, and Javits-Wagner-O?Day Act entity Proposal. A First Article inspection is required and shall consist of a Visual Examination and Chemical Permeation testing. Source sampling is required for Bromobutyl Coated Fabric per Air Force Dwg. 9842400, Rev B. Government reserves the right to award on a basis other than price alone. There are three approved sources for this item Allied materials & Equipment Co. Inc., Gentex Corp., and ILC Industries Inc.
